英文摘要
DESCRIPTION: (provided by applicant) Ovarian cancer of epithelial origin
accounts for more than half of the deaths caused by gynecological malignancy.
More than two-thirds of patients with ovarian cancer fail to show symptoms
until late in the development of disease and the five-year survival rate is
less than 20 percent. In contrast, the five-year survival rate is greater than
90 percent if the cancer is detected before it has spread from the ovaries.
Thus, methods for early detection and/or prevention of the development of
ovarian cancer are of paramount importance to improve the prognosis and overall
survival of ovarian patients. Secreted and membrane-associated proteins can be
an enriched resource for potential tumor markers for tumor diagnosis and
targets for cancer treatment. Studies by us, and others have identified several
secreted serine proteases from the serine hydrolase superfamily, which either
have been established or are being developed as biomarkers for ovarian and
other cancers. In this proposal, we will perform (1) expression profiling of
membrane-associated polyribosome RNA for over-expressed transcripts encoding
secreted and membrane-bound proteins in ovarian cancer by cDNA microarray
analysis and subtracted cDNA library screening; and (2) a dynamic expression
and activity profiling of serine hydrolases in ovarian cancer by an active-site
directed probe. This study is based on the hypothesis that a systematic
comparison of membrane-associated polyribosome RNA transcripts and serine
hydrolase family proteins between normal ovarian epithelial cells and tumor
cells by high-throughput screenings will reveal potential markers for ovarian
cancer. The clinical relevance of the chosen potential markers will be
evaluated in a large number of tumor samples. The identified markers will be
studied in the future for their physiological functions, possible involvement
in the etiology of ovarian cancer, and potential as diagnostic tools for
ovarian cancer and new drug development. It is expected that this genome-wide
study will identify potential markers for early detection and intervention of
ovarian cancer, and thereby improve the overall survival rate of patients with
ovarian cancer.
